Chinatown Wars: Buy Now On PSN Or In UMD Format
The PSP has plenty of appealing software on store shelves these days, but one of the latest releases can also be found on the PSN...and ahead of the standard Thursday update.
If you decided to jump onto the PlayStation Store at some point in the past 24 hours, you may have noticed that Grand Theft Auto: Chinatown Wars is sitting there, waiting to be bought. It's also available on UMD down at your local game store if you'd rather do that, but in this case, it may be more convenient for you to nab one of the most anticipated ports of the year in digital format. In this latest GTA adventure, the main character - Huang Lee - comes back to Liberty City on a mission of revenge: he's on a quest to find the man who killed his father. Featuring plenty of new content and a definite visual upgrade from the DS version, Chinatown Wars is one of those game that most PSP owners will want to have in their collections. Said Rockstar founder Sam Houser:
"Chinatown Wars represents our desire to continue innovating and delivering an unparalleled level of entertainment for portable games. The team at Rockstar Leeds has taken one of their most acclaimed titles of all time and built upon that experience in a way that could only be done on the PSP system."
There are more than enough reasons to own a PSP right now, and if you've forgotten, the GTA franchise has done extraordinarily well on Sony's portable unit. They recently said they have no intention of abandoning the PSP - people thought they might when Chinatown Wars only released for the DS - and that should come as good news to all.
